Nielsen: 200,000 More Homes Go Digital

  • July 16, 2009
The Nielsen Co. says that 200,000 more homes have upgraded to digital television. The recent numbers leaves 1.5 million American households, or 1.3% of the U.S., unable to receive digital television signals through the week ending July 12. Albuquerque-Santa Fe continues to have the highest percentage of homes (3.9%) that cannot receive digital signals from high-powered U.S. television stations.The markets with the most unready households tend to be in the Western United States, where cable penetration is lower.
